Ten Years Together

From the very beginning, Hayes has depended on our wonderful community to develop and present new musicals. The generosity and loyalty of our supporters has allowed us to invest in new work, support both emerging and established artists, and deliver the most exciting, engaging, and entertaining musicals.

With the help of the wider Hayes family, we’ve grown rapidly, with the number of Hayes produced musicals doubling in the past few years. More than a dozen productions that started life at Hayes have gone on to play at other theatres, or to tour around the country. Countless directors, musical directors, creatives, actors, and musicians have started their professional careers at Hayes. Over the past decade, we’ve truly established Hayes as the vital creative engine of the Australian music theatre industry.

And you’ve been with us all the way. Through the triumphs and challenges, the five-star reviews and the long dark months of COVID. We’re proud and incredibly grateful that in every year since 2014, individual donations to Hayes have contributed more than any income from government grants.

Why donate to Hayes?

Hayes is currently the only professional company in Australia that consistently develops and produces brand new Australian musicals. It’s expensive and it takes a long time – but we believe that Australian stories should be seen and heard onstage.

We also produce and present some extraordinary musicals in our intimate theatre. And while the experience of sitting just a few feet from the action is what makes Hayes so special, our 111 seats can’t quite pay for the shows we put on.

By donating to Hayes, you’re directly supporting Australian artists employed on one of our productions, or funded through one of our many development programs.

Where will my money go?

Towards our productions and developing new Australian musicals. Hayes has extremely low administrative overheads compared to most arts organisations, so all the money we raise ends up onstage.

If you’ve ever admired the set, the costumes, or the way the whole show seems to come together so seamlessly – chances are it’s because of the generosity of our supporters who helped pay for design elements or those extra choreography sessions.
